Limit the Width of Bookmark Menu Folders
-
Users can manually edit Bookmark Titles to shorten them, but this is too much work for many avid bookmark collectors. Page Titles are often too long.
Set the default width to 150 pixels and allow users to change it.

The minimum width when all of the titles are brief is 150 pixels, which is needed for "Add Active Tab." It could fit on even less width, but let's be generous as three or four words are not always enough to identify the page title.
Some users will have deeply nested folders. Two levels are already used before any bookmark folder is opened. Add five to that and multiply 150 by 7 and you get 1050 pixels, which is already wide enough to fill some monitors (mine is 1200 x 1600).
